Understanding Shared vCPUs
Shared vCPUs represent a modern approach to cloud computing, where virtual CPU resources are efficiently distributed among multiple users. This model provides an optimal balance between performance and cost-effectiveness for workloads that don’t require constant high- performance resources.
Shared vs. Dedicated vCPUs: A Comparative Analysis
Feature | Shared vCPUs | Dedicated vCPUs |
---|---|---|
Performance | Dynamic performance based on shared resource allocation | Consistent, guaranteed performance |
Cost Structure | Cost-effective, shared resource model | Premium pricing for exclusive access |
Ideal Use Cases | Development environments, testing, small-scale applications | Mission-critical applications, high-performance computing |
Resource Management | Dynamic allocation based on demand | Fixed, dedicated resource allocation |
Scalability | Horizontal scaling with variable performance | Vertical scaling with predictable performance |
Resource Isolation | Best Effort access to limited resources | Guaranteed access to reserved resources |
Best For | Cost-conscious projects with flexible performance needs | Performance-critical applications requiring strict SLAs |
